Delia Owens is an American author and wildlife scientist based in Idaho. The books include Cry of the Kalahari, which first came out in 1984. Delia Owens is the coauthor of three internationally bestselling nonfiction books about her life as a wildlife scientist in Africa--Cry of the Kalahari, The Eye of the Elephant, and Secrets of the Savanna.She has won the John Burroughs Award for Nature Writing and has been published in Nature, the African Journal of Ecology, and International Wildlife, among many other publications. As of late January 2021, the book has spent 124 weeks on the best seller list. It has topped The New York Times Fiction Best Sellers of 2019 and The New York Times Fiction Best Sellers of 2020 for a combined 32 non-consecutive weeks. Delia Owens is no stranger to writing; over the years she wrote several non-fiction books documenting her life in Africa.
